February 10, 1997 <br /> <br />])ear Mr. Yaurer, <br /> <br /> We live in the Deerfield III addition and are <br />very concerned about the safety issue of getting <br />across Highway 169. As avid walkers, we frequently <br />need to cross that busy highway to go to Elk Park <br />Center, etc. <br /> <br /> In o~r opinion, a fence would not solve the <br />problem. Pedestrians do need to take responsibili.ty <br />for their o~m safety by crossing ~the highway in <br />designated walkways, but they cannot factor in those <br />negligent motorists who choose to run red lights. <br /> <br /> Therefore, we feel a much safer solution for <br />pedestrians would be the construction of a walk bridge <br />across Highway 169. <br /> <br />Thank you for your attention. <br /> <br />Sincerely, <br /> <br /> <br />
